The solution of the Einstein equation in the interior of the black holes by using arbitrary distribution functions
Abstract
The aim of this paper is to obtain the solution of the Einstein equation in the interior of the black holes by using arbitrary distribution functions; corresponding to Gaussian, Rayleigh, Maxwell-Boltzmann and non-Gaussian distributions. Also we calculate the Hawking temperature, the mass and heat capacity for cosmological horizon and the black hole horizon.
